public void ToStringKeySetFromRanges() { var ranges = KeySet.FromRanges( KeyRange.ClosedOpen(new Key("beginKeyPart1", "beginKeyPart2"), new Key("endKeyPart1", "endKeyPart2")), KeyRange.ClosedClosed(new Key(1L), new Key(2L))); Assert.Equal("KeySet {Ranges = [[[ \"beginKeyPart1\", \"beginKeyPart2\" ], [ \"endKeyPart1\", \"endKeyPart2\" ]), [[ \"1\" ], [ \"2\" ]]]}", ranges.ToString()); }
public void CreateKeySetFromRanges() { var ranges = KeySet.FromRanges( KeyRange.ClosedOpen(new Key("begin"), new Key("end")), KeyRange.ClosedClosed(new Key(1L), new Key(2L))); Assert.Collection(ranges.Ranges, range => Assert.Equal(KeyRange.ClosedOpen(new Key("begin"), new Key("end")), range), range => Assert.Equal(KeyRange.ClosedClosed(new Key(1L), new Key(2L)), range) ); }